Monday 5 March 2012
Cliff Retreat on the North Norfolk Coast between Weybourne & Happisburgh
David Stannard
The talk will consider the processes and rates of erosion, including unpublished research data. David Stannard was Head of Geography at CNS for many years and has recently retired as Chairperson of the Norfolk GA Committee. Recommended for KS4/5 geography students or anyone with an interest in coastal process along the Norfolk coastline.
